Skip to content
/ bruh Public

Blazingly Rapid Uncompressed Harebrained Image File Format.

License

Notifications You must be signed in to change notification settings

face-hh/bruh

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

8 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

BRUHIFF

Blazingly rapid uncompressed harebrained Image File Format.

Also known as BRUHIFF or BRUH.

Example

How to

  1. Download the repo / git clone it.

  2. Open a command prompt in the directory / cd bruh

  3. Run cargo run compile followed by a path/to/image.png to compile PNG to BRUH. Example: cargo run compile C:\Uses\User\Downloads\image.png

  4. Run cargo run followed by a path/to/image.bruh to show the image

OR

  1. Double-click on image.bruh using your File Explorer.
  2. Click on More Apps

More Apps

  1. Click on Choose app from this PC

Choose app

Tip: tick "Always use this app to open .bruh files"

  1. Type the path/to/this/project.
  2. Select bruh.exe inside this folder.

That's it! You can now open .bruh files!

Known issues

⚠ The PNG > BRUH won't work unless you have the same file (i.e. image.png) but with the .bruh extension (i.e. image.bruh). What do you have to do? Create an empty file called image.bruh.

  1. Preview window width & height are not exact.
  2. Huge file size on large images.
  3. Slow preview window.
  4. Some large images might include #0 hex which will crash the program.
  5. No transparency.
  6. Only works on Windows

About

Blazingly Rapid Uncompressed Harebrained Image File Format.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ages